How they compare

Venezuela currently reports 82.1% against 60.2% in Sub-Saharan Africa, a difference of 21.9%.

That makes Venezuela's figure about 1.4 times Sub-Saharan Africa's.

Across all 6 years both countries report, Venezuela has been ahead every year.

Sub-Saharan Africa ranks 40th and Venezuela ranks 37th of 47 groups.

Venezuela has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Sub-Saharan Africa Venezuela Difference Ahead
2000s 58.8% 89.6% 30.8% Venezuela
2010s 67.3% 90.8% 23.5% Venezuela
2020s 63.6% 85.7% 22.1% Venezuela

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Number of deaths ages 60+ due to non-communicable diseases divided by number of all deaths ages 60+, expressed by percentage. Non-Communicable diseases include cancer, diabetes mellitus, cardiovascular diseases, digestive diseases, skin diseases, musculoskeletal diseases, and congenital anomalies.
